Learned APP submits that in the present case, the applicant could not be released from jail till 1/6/2017 although she was directed to be enlarged on temporary bail by an order dated 31/1/2017. It is also submitted that she delivered a child on 10/4/2017 in Central Hospital, Ulhas Nagar.

7.appp1005.17 The learned Counsel or the Petitioner admits that since the applicant could not furnish sureties, she was not released till 1/6/2017.

For the reasons stated in the order dated 16/11/2017, more particularly, in paragraphs- 3, 4 and 5, the application seeking extension of temporary bail is rejected. The applicant shall voluntarily surrender before NRI Police Station on 30/11/2017. In the eventuality that she does not surrender on 30/11/2017, NRI police is hereby directed to arrest the petitioner on 30/11/2017. Learned APP to communicate this order to NRI Police forthwith alongwith the order dated 16/11/2017.

The application stands disposed of accordingly. (SMT. SADHANA S. JADHAV,J) Talwalkar 2/2
